Özet (EN)

In the first chapter, the basic concepts, notation and theorems regarding Lebesgue and Sobolev spaces are given. In the second section, the basic concepts, notation and theorems regarding Orlicz spaces are given. In the third section, the basic concepts,notation and theorems of the variational approach and are given. The variational approach has been applied to many problem types since it is a very effective tool for analyzing nonlinear partial differential equations. The absence of a general theory that solves every type of nonlinear differential equations has increased the importance of the variational approach. In short, the variational approach is a method that aims to find the solution of the given differential equation by corresponding its solutions to the critical points of the corresponding energy functional or the minimize sequence instead of directly solving the differential equation. The fourth section is the original part of the thesis work, in which the solutions of a nonlocal elliptic equation with Robin boundary-value conditions are obtained in Orlicz-Sobolev spaces by using the variational approach and the Ekeland variational principle.
